Monitorización y despliegue de aplicaciones de forma segura
Visualitza/Obre
Estadístiques de LA Referencia / Recolecta
Inclou dades d'ús des de 2022
Cita com:
hdl:2117/185617
Realitzat a/ambinLab FIB
Tipus de documentTreball Final de Grau
Data2020-01-23
Condicions d'accésAccés obert
Tots els drets reservats. Aquesta obra està protegida pels drets de propietat intel·lectual i
industrial corresponents. Sense perjudici de les exempcions legals existents, queda prohibida la seva
reproducció, distribució, comunicació pública o transformació sense l'autorització del titular dels drets
Abstract
Actualmente, una de las actividades principales del inLab FIB (laboratorio de innovación e investigación de la Facultad de Informática de Barcelona) es realizar proyectos software. Aunque habitualmente se llevan a cabo utilizando técnicas y herramientas estándar en el desarrollo software, todavía se necesita mejorar en la estandarización de algunos de los procesos y metodologías comunes en el desarrollo de este tipo de proyectos. En particular, los proyectos desarrollados en el inLab FIB garantizan la calidad del código a partir de la implementación de test (unitarios, de integración, de sistema...). Ahora bien, no siempre se testean el rendimiento del código bajo condiciones similares a las que se encontrarán en producción. Esto ayudará a detectar cuellos de botella o posibles mejoras que ayuden al rendimiento del código. Por otro lado, en el inLab FIB suele utilizar contenedores Docker para realizar el despliegue del código desarrollado. Sin embargo, en la mayoría de equipos de trabajo no participa directamente un experto en dicha tecnología. Esto provoca que los equipos apliquen diferentes medidas de seguridad de Docker. Es por este motivo que el objetivo de este Trabajo de Final de Grado, realizado en el contexto de un convenio de colaboración con el inLab FIB, es la elaboración de guías de buenas prácticas para los desarrolladores del inLab FIB. En concreto, una guía que enseña el proceso para la realización de pruebas de rendimiento. Y otra guía que incluye pautas y configuraciones de Docker que avalen la seguridad del servicio implementado. Por último, es importante remarcar que el desarrollo de estas guías se ha llevado a cabo a partir de la experiencia simultánea adquirida por el autor durante la realización de uno de los actuales proyectos de software del inLab FIB: "Aplicación de la Tecnología al Transporte Especial", y que esto ha permitido validar su corrección y usabilidad.
MatèriesComputer security, Computational grids (Computer systems), Seguretat informàtica, Computació distribuïda
TitulacióGRAU EN ENGINYERIA INFORMÀTICA (Pla 2010)
Col·leccions
Fitxers | Descripció | Mida | Format | Visualitza |
---|---|---|---|---|
146743.pdf | 4,544Mb | Visualitza/Obre |